Which 1981 law was a major part of Reagan's tax policy?

  1. The Economic Recovery Tax Act
  2. The Social Security Act
  3. The Sherman Antitrust Act
  4. The Civil Rights Act
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: The Economic Recovery Tax Act

The Economic Recovery Tax Act of 1981 reduced federal income tax rates and was a major part of Reagan's economic program. It reflected the administration's belief that tax cuts could stimulate economic growth.
